Top Fullback Declares Dominance Over League Competition

San Francisco attempted to keep defensive lineman Arik Armstead by asking him to take a pay cut. Armstead refused and later signed a three-year, $51 million deal with the Jacksonville Jaguars. He voiced feeling “extremely disrespected” by San Francisco’s request.

Kyle Juszczyk, at 33, expressed his desire to stay with the 49ers in 2024. Highlighting his belief in the team’s potential to win the Super Bowl, Juszczyk said, “This is where I wanted to be.” He emphasized his commitment to the franchise by agreeing on a new deal.

Juszczyk, who’s made eight consecutive Pro Bowls since 2016, prioritized being the highest-paid fullback despite a pay cut. With key players like quarterback Brock Purdy and wide receiver Brandon Aiyuk also eyeing significant deals, Juszczyk underscored his status, declaring himself the best in the league.
